2017-07-06 16 views
6

Próbuję użyć integracji Firebase z Glide iz jakiegoś powodu Glide.using() nie może rozwiązać tej metody. Zrobiłem compile 'com.firebaseui:firebase-ui-storage:0.6.0' w build.gradle, a także compile 'com.github.bumptech.glide:glide:4.0.0-RC1'.Jak zintegrować Firebase z Glide (metoda "używania")

Oto część, która Próbuję użyć Glide:

mStorageRef = FirebaseStorage.getInstance().getReference(); 
    mStorageRef.child("images/Puffer-fish-are-pretty-damn-cute.jpg"); 

// Load the image using Glide 
     Glide.with(this) 
       .using(new FirebaseImageLoader()) // cannot resolve method using! 
       .load(mStorageRef) 
       .into(imageView); 

Mam nadzieję, że może mi pomóc z tym, nie znaleźliśmy żadnych rozwiązań w Internecie.

Odpowiedz

6

Aby rozwiązać ten problem, należy zmienić tę linię:

compile 'com.github.bumptech.glide:glide:4.0.0-RC1' 

z

compile 'com.github.bumptech.glide:glide:3.7.0' 
+3

patrz [tego problemu na Github] (https://github.com/firebase/FirebaseUI-Android/issues/731) do śledzenia wsparcia dla Glide 4.0. –

+1

Tutaj dokumentacja, aby przejść do Glide 4.X https://github.com/firebase/FirebaseUI-Android/tree/master/storage Oficjalna dokumentacja jest nadal nieaktualna –

Powiązane problemy